presentation of the 1870 Tri Glide Ultra 'Tobacco Fade Enthusiast' FLHTCUTG 2024
The luxurious Harley-Davidson trike joins the 2024 "Enthusiast" collection. This is reflected in the "Tobacco fade" theme covering its upholstery. Despite its very cigar & cigar identity, the paint scheme is actually about music: the inspiration is rooted in the classic sunburst wood finish first discovered on rock'n'roll guitars, basses and drums of the 1960s.
Indeed, the sight of a Harley "Tobacco Fade" doesn't conjure up images of a tobacco plant, but rather of sun-warmed wooden shoulders soaked in aged tree liquor. A caramel stripe enhances the character of the metallic gold surface at the edge of the sunburst shade. With this deep, patinated look, the Tri Glide Ultra sets the atmosphere ablaze with a Chuck Berry tone.
Like the other models in this collection, the Low Rider ST andUltra Limited, the machine will be produced in a limited series of 2,000 units. Apart from its specific color and emblems*, there's no difference between it and the production trike. The crew will enjoy the Milwaukee Eight twin in its 114 ci definition, with 159 Nm of torque at 3,000 rpm. Not to mention Electra Glide-like protection, Boom Box GTS infotainment, high-flying seating and a huge 124-liter King Tour-Pak trunk, plus 68-liter top-case.
* By the way, what's all this about emblems!?!! The Tri Glide Ultra Tobacco Fade features a pick motif on the front fender, and a reinterpretation of the Harley logo on the sides of the tank: the brand name is inscribed on a badge in the shape of a vinyl record. Nostalgic fans will remember the little crackle of the sapphire before the artist took over.
Something else has begun to take over the Harley: electronics. Nothing less than traction control, cornering ABS, interconnected braking and residual torque control to make this big machine, weighing in at over half a ton, safer to ride. The only type of Harley machine that can be ridden with a car license (+ a few hours training).

Specifications Harley-Davidson 1870 Tri Glide Ultra 'Tobacco Fade Enthusiast' FLHTCUTG 2024
- Chassis
- Frame : Double tubular steel cradle
- Fuel capacity : 22.70 liters (6 US gallons)
- Seat height : 735 mm (28.94 in)
- Length : 2,670 mm (105.12 in)
- Width : 1,390 mm (54.72 in)
- Min height : 1,430 mm (56.30 in)
- Wheelbase : 1,670 mm (65.75 in)
- Dry weight : 544 kg (1,199 lb)
- Weight when fully loaded : 561 kg (1,237 lb)
- Front axle
- Telescopic fork Ø 49 mm, Wheel travel : 117 mm (4.61 in)
- Braking 2 discs Ø 300 mm (11.81 in), 4-piston caliper
- Front tire : MT90 - 16 → Order this type of tire
- Transmission
- 6 stage gearbox , manual
- Secondary belt drive
- Rear axle
- Double pneumatic combination, Wheel travel : 76 mm (2.99 in)
- Braking 1 disc Ø 270 mm (10.63 in)
- Rear tire : 205 / 65 - 15 → Order this type of tire
- Motor
- two-cylinder 45° V-shaped , 4 strokes
- Injection
- Cooling system : combined air/water
- ACT, tumbled
- 4 valves per cylinder
- 1,868 cc (Bore x stroke: 102 x 114 mm)
- 87 ch (85.80 hp) to 5,020 rpm
- 16.20 mkg to 3,000 rpm
- Power-to-weight ratio : 6.34 kg/ch
- Weight / torque ratio : 33.58 kg/mkg
- Compression : 10.5 : 1
- CO² emissions: 158 g/km
- Standard equipment
- Brake assist : Combinación ABS
- Storage volume : 193 liters
- TFT Full-Colour screen size: 16.51 cm (6.5 inches)
- ABS Cornering
- Aluminium rims
- Gear indicator
- Radio
- Bluetooth
- GPS
- USB plug
- Reverse gear
- Keyless ignition
- Traction control
- Passenger armrest
